HONOR Magic6 Pro, Magic V2 receive Android 15 Beta update
Optimizing the user experience
The HONOR Magic6 Pro and HONOR Magic V2 have become the first devices to receive the Android 15 Beta 1 update. The program offers developers early access to the latest Android updates, allowing them to test out new features and enhance the compatibility of apps on the two flagship HONOR smartphones.
Android 15 promises users enhanced security and privacy, optimized device resource management, and experience optimization.
Optimized privacy, security
With Android 15, users get greater control in a more secure device environment. It introduces an SDK sandbox, which allows services to be run in a sandbox. This prevents third-party apps from collecting private user data.
And to further enhance the user privacy experience, Android 15 introduces an enhanced Privacy Indicator with a new permissions management portal where users will be more aware of the status of their privacy protection when managing permissions such as camera or microphone.
Performance and power enhancement
Moreover, Android 15 continues to refine how power-intensive apps interact with the device’s power system. This is through the Android Dynamic Performance Framework (ADPF), helping the device respond better to demands on GPU, CPU, and cooling system. This improvement will benefit users who enjoy gaming, even as the device gets better battery efficiency. It will also help long-running background tasks to run energy efficiently.
Android 15 is also working on optimizing photo shooting via social media apps by incorporating controlling flash intensity. Developers can also use Android APIs, tools and resources provided by Google to further optimize on more personalized user scenarios.
Android 15 Beta 1
Android 15 Beta 1 will allow HONOR’s developers to improve the compatibility and development of applications for the next version of Android. The HONOR Magic6 Pro, of course, is known for its Falcon Camera system. Meanwhile, the HONOR Magic V2 boasts of a 9.9mm thickness, breaking the boundary between bar and foldable phones. Both phones are guaranteed four major MagicOS updates and five years of security updates for global users.

In a congested country like the Philippines, using navigation for shortcuts is a requirement. However, these apps can hog a lot of battery. If you forgot your car charger, it’s practically game over for your phone. Today, Google is shipping out a Maps update which can save your phone’s battery for those long drives.
Announced earlier this month, the update will include a Power Saving mode for Google Maps. The new mode will turn the normally colorful interface into monochrome with particular emphasis on black. The interface will reduce all interactable elements, so you can just focus on the display.
Presumably, it also reduces the power required by the app, while still prioritizing navigation. According to Google, smartphones will get up to four hours more juice when the mode is enabled.
Unfortunately, it’s not a widely released update yet. Google is limiting the update’s rollout to the Pixel 10 series for now. It’s also limited to driving mode; it won’t work if you’re just walking or cycling. The option is accessible through Driving options under Navigation in the settings.
In countries where Android Auto isn’t the norm just yet, a power saving mode for navigation is a godsend. Besides hoping that the update arrives on more devices, one can also hope that Google, who also owns the app, will introduce a similar mode to Waze. Apple is expected to become top brand in smartphone shipments
The brand might hold on to the title until 2029, at least.
The crown for the top smartphone brand in the world is a fickle mistress. A single year can see the title seesaw between different brands, especially if you tailor the criteria enough. However, one headline that’s been rare for the past few years is Apple regaining the top spot. Most of the time, it’s been about other brands overtaking Apple. Now, the iPhone maker might finally get a win.
According to Counterpoint Research, Apple is currently on track to overtake Samsung for the top spot in smartphone shipments by the end of the year. The statistics firm estimates that Apple’s share will reach 19.4 percent of the market because of a strong third quarter. In comparison, Samsung will likely top out at 18.7 percent, despite growing for the quarter.
For the first time in over a decade, Samsung will drop to second place. Even crazier, Apple is expected to keep its spot until 2029.
Despite the misgivings of the iPhone Air, Apple is seemingly thriving after the recently launched iPhone 17 series. Judging by the rumors coming out, the company isn’t done either. They are slated to launch the iPhone 17e and the first foldable iPhone next year. Adding to this, Counterpoint Research says that the surge of users who bought an iPhone during the COVID-19 pandemic are now due for upgrades.
